Welcome to Taqueria Los Cocos #2 Melrose Park, a vibrant culinary destination located at 2225 W North Ave, where authentic Mexican flavors flourish. The menu offers a rich assortment of traditional dishes, showcasing beloved specialties like pozole verde, renowned for its tantalizing taste. Patrons rave about the seafood dishes, particularly the savory enpapelado, which comes highly recommended for its robust flavor.
The atmosphere is warm and inviting, complemented by friendly staff who strive to deliver exceptional service. Reviewers have noted that the team goes above and beyond, creating memorable dining experiences with personalized service.
Whether you're here for a casual meal or celebrating a special occasion—as noted by customers who hosted events—the hospitality and generous portions ensure satisfaction. From economical tacos to delightful seafood entrees, Taqueria Los Cocos #2 is a must-visit for any Mexican food aficionado.